Market Position and Expansion

Steam’s commanding position in the digital distribution market is nothing short of remarkable, commanding an reported 75-80% share of the market among PC gamers worldwide. Since Valve’s initial release in 2003, the platform has achieved exponential growth, evolving from a straightforward content delivery system into a full-featured gaming ecosystem. This remarkable growth reflects the platform’s skill in responding to evolving user needs whilst preserving reliable systems that supports millions of concurrent users globally, solidifying its position as the industry’s undisputed leader.

The financial performance of Steam underscores its dominant market position, with yearly income consistently exceeding billions of pounds. Valve’s shrewd business model, blending competitive commission structures with developer-friendly policies, has attracted an ever-expanding catalogue of publishers and independent creators. This virtuous cycle of growth has established a self-sustaining environment where greater diversity of games attracts more players, subsequently bringing additional developers to the platform, thereby maintaining Steam’s dominance across the digital distribution landscape.

Community and Social Integration

Community engagement forms a cornerstone of Steam’s appeal, reshaping the platform from a simple storefront into a thriving social ecosystem. The community-focused functionality permit players to stay in touch with companions, display progress, and collaborate on gaming experiences. This social dimension fosters long-term user loyalty, as players build genuine connections within the platform. Steam’s engagement capabilities have proven essential for many gamers, considerably boosting the fundamental appeal and setting apart Steam from transaction-focused rivals.

The community framework transcends fundamental social connections, encompassing user-generated content, discussion forums, and community-driven features. Players may generate and exchange personalised materials, participate in team-based events, and contribute to thoughtful dialogue about their preferred titles. These engaging features foster a feeling of community and commitment amongst users, encouraging regular platform engagement and supporting grassroots development through peer referrals and user championing.

  • Friend lists facilitate smooth multiplayer gameplay coordination and team sessions
  • Achievements and badges offer acknowledgement and competitive engagement opportunities
  • User reviews and ratings guide purchasing decisions for prospective customers
  • Discussion forums enable community assistance and gaming advice sharing
  • Community groups connect players with shared interests and gaming preferences
